iPad 2 won't update to iOS 8.4

I am trying to update my iPad 2 to iOS 8.4 from iOS 5.1 based on the recommended update from the settings within iOS 5.1 on my iPad 2 directly. My iPad 2 had always been working great for me with the apps I’m using, so I’ve been reluctant to update (and possibly ruin a great thing). However, now that I’m getting the new iPhone with iOS 9 already installed, I thought I would update my iPad 2 as well so that the apps would all be of similar version for both devices. I didn’t want to have compatibility issues as I went back and forth between iDevices to handle my projects. I know that I could use iTunes to update my iPad, but iTunes is forcing an iOS 9 update, which I understand is giving some who use an iPad 2 a very hard time.


When I started the update everything seemed fine until the update was near completion. Now, it appears the update never completed. The apple symbol appears with a “progress line” beneath it every time I open the “smart cover” and even after it eventually allows me to input a 4 –digit passcode, the apple symbol with progress line will reappear. After a few cycles of this, I get to the home screen where I can use my iPad for about 3 – 5 minutes before the apple symbol and progress line reappear. Please note that the progress line never gets pass half way before either allowing me to get to the home screen or repeating itself. Sorry for the long-winded explanation. Any suggestions?

Thanks for your reply. I am updating to iOS 8.4 from iOS 5.1 directly from my iPad 2. Under settings/general, the software update tab indicated that I could update my iPad to iOS 8.4 (even though iOS 9+ has obviously been available for a while). I'm guessing that b/c I was using iOS 5.1, maybe it didn't recognize the iOS 9+ update as being available. Anyway, since updating to iOS 8.4, I'm very frequently (90% of the time) getting the Apple logo with a progress bar that starts at the beginning, goes about 1/2 way, then stops. Sometimes this loop just keeps repeating itself, but occasionally it finally opens up to the home screen. I'm able to work for about 5 minutes, then the logo will reappear and the cycle repeats itself. Interestingly, Safari also is now running extremely slow - as if I was using a dial-up internet connection from the 1990's. Many of my apps are not working properly - I'm not completely surprised, especially b/c of the dramatic iOS difference - I'm sure that there are compatibility issues here.


This is what I've tried since my initial post:


Completely reset/erased everything. Then I soft and hard reset the iPad a couple of times. Then I set my iPad 2 up as a new configuration without connecting to iTunes, my Apple ID, iCloud, wi-fi, etc. I did not restore the system at all from backup. I just started using it as if it was just "out of the box." iOS 8.4 is recognized as the OS by the iPad. All the apps that come with iOS 8.4 seem to be working well. The only exception so far is Safari, which occasionally continues to load pages extremely slowly (this may be b/c I immediately set up the iPad for max security and am not allowing it to pre-load pages, etc.).


After playing around with my iPad 2 in this configuration for an hour, I found no problems with the iPad - no more Apple logo/progress bar cycles. This morning, I restored my iPad 2 using iTunes and a reliable backup and...Apple logo and progress bar problems reappear. At this point, I'm a conflict with iOS 8.4 and one of my old apps must be creating this experience for me. I'm planning on doing the reset/erase/hard and soft reset again and installing iPad w/o any iTunes/wi-fi connection. I'll be sure that the Apple logo/progress bar issue is not present, then I'll connect to iTunes and set my iPad 2 up as a new configuration. I'll then update my apps and one at a time install them (based on my need for them) and see if the problem re-occurs and if so, with which app(s).
